Output 43b4358d1d2753a8315480b56359180bed235bd7ddffc13a466454363b44fda2:1

value
12856007
script pubkey
OP_HASH160 OP_PUSHBYTES_20 12dada979d4f50a97e98508b06382ecb7779876b OP_EQUAL
address
33QiGEKwiQVWWWBUi5s7Bghijr4UBTXJRH
transaction
43b4358d1d2753a8315480b56359180bed235bd7ddffc13a466454363b44fda2
spent
true